AWARD-WINNING ACTRESS, COMEDIAN, AUTHOR, KIM COLES TO HEADLINE KJLH WOMEN’S HEALTH EXPO

CELEBRATE THE SILVER ANNIVERSARY OF THE KJLH WOMEN’S HEALTH EXPO WITH KIM COLES, EXCLUSIVE GIVEAWAYS, AND MORE! PRESENTED BY BLACK INFANT HEALTH

LOS ANGELES, CA — 102.3 KJLH Radio, home of the Steve Harvey Morning Show, is thrilled to announce that Kim Coles, an award-winning actress, comedian, television personality, producer, and co-host of the popular podcast “ReLiving Single,” will headline the KJLH Women’s Health Expo on Saturday, May 31st.

This year’s Silver Anniversary Celebration promises a day filled with inspiration, empowerment, and community engagement at the Long Beach Convention Center.
“This isn’t just an expo — it’s a powerful gathering of women committed to whole-person wellness,” said Kim Coles. “It’s about more than the absence of illness. It’s about presence — showing up for ourselves with joy, with intention, and with a deep knowing that our health is the foundation of everything we are becoming.”

A highlight of this year’s expo will be a live cooking demonstration featuring Kim Coles and radio personality Tammi Mac at 11:30 AM on the Healthy Dishes Stage. Celebrity chef Mark Mac will join them in preparing a delicious vegan cheesesteak. Attendees will also have the opportunity to meet Kim and have her sign copies of her latest book, 

“Wisdom G.I.F.T.S. 2: Embracing the Lessons, Celebrating the Journey, and Living the Legacy.”
This inspiring event will occur from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M, at Long Beach Convention Center (300 East Ocean Blvd., Long Beach). Thousands of attendees are expected to participate in dynamic panels and breakout sessions that will cover essential topics, including physical and financial fitness, as well as mental wellness.

“Kicking off our silver anniversary with such energy speaks volumes about how far we’ve come,” said Karen Slade, VP/General Manager Emeritus at KJLH Radio. “Our aim is simple yet profound—to create an environment where women feel empowered through shared knowledge.”

Attendees can look forward to engaging discussions led by esteemed experts, free health screenings, and complimentary massages in Exhibit Hall B. This hall will bustle with vendors, health organizations, and service providers showcasing their products.

The KJLH Women’s Health Expo uniquely conveys essential messages in person and on the radio. The event will kick off with an opening session featuring the influential Congresswoman Maxine Waters and will conclude with a motivating message from renowned speaker Lisa Nichols.

With a vibrant lineup featuring breakout sessions led by industry experts and complimentary state-of-the-art health screenings, this expo offers a variety of engaging activities. Attendees can enjoy exciting exercise demonstrations, such as line dancing classes suitable for all ages and indulgent free massages. Celebrity photographer and disabled Vietnam veteran Jerome Dorn embodies the very definition of resilience. Born in Philadelphia, the fifth of seven children, Dorn stayed focused throughout his youth, eventually obtaining his degree in Criminal Justice. Dorn has worked with the Philadelphia Police Department, Department of Justice, World Wide Detective Agency, and several other high profile security groups. Throughout his successful career, Dorn wrestled with Post Traumatic Stress Disorder, an aftereffect of his military service. Battling the pain and debilitating effect of PTSD, Dorn found comfort behind the camera. Photography proved to be not only therapeutic, but life changing as well. Dorn picked up his first camera in 1970 while serving in Vietnam and knew instantly that behind the lens was where he belonged. His shooting style and photographs were special, generating a buzz in the industry. In 1985, he began his career in photojournalism, working in a variety of genres. Dorn’s credentials include fashion, lifestyle photography, photojournalism, and celebrity/red carpet coverage. Working with MSNBC, Jet Magazine, and major publications in Philadelphia and around the country, Dorn has had the honor of capturing the images of hundreds of notable celebrities and politicians including President Barack Obama, George Bush Jr, Bill and Hillary Clinton, Maya Angelou, Jesse Jackson, Rihanna, Snoop Dog, Will Smith, and Tyler Perry. Photography has sent Dorn around the globe, inspiring his passion for civil activism. In 1995, Dorn assembled and led a group of forty-two men to the Million Man March. Together, they spent five days walking from Philadelphia to Washington DC. In his travels, Dorn observed a common theme amongst the youth of the world. Many of the children he encountered seemed lost. Understanding that opportunities for at-risk youth are minimal, Dorn was inspired to make a difference. Established by Dorn in 2011, InDaHouseMedia was built on the idea that there is room in the house for everyone. With InDaHouseMedia, Dorn’s mission is to provide the future generation with positive direction through sports, music, and photography.
